Output 173c609cebba07cc75fc467440722ce9562e927773223e32e732d079dc361f0a:42

value
10000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efda8132e724e3f506069eeba3637fdc5f3ec5740b3ac2e35c8e112aa6fa17fc
address
bc1paldgzvh8yn3l2psxnm46xcmlm30na3t5pvav9c6u3cgj4fh6zl7q3v3euf
transaction
173c609cebba07cc75fc467440722ce9562e927773223e32e732d079dc361f0a
spent
true